Treatment options for adults suffering from ADHD
Adults with ADHD can choose from a variety of treatment options. These include counseling, therapy and medication, as well as support groups. The goal of treatment is to lessen or eliminate symptoms that could affect the ability of a person to perform. However, not all symptoms are addressed, and some might experience unpleasant side effects as a result of medications.
Adults suffering from ADHD are often prescribed stimulants. However it is crucial to select the appropriate dose. It can take time to determine the proper dose for ADHD. Also, the drugs may not work as well as they are for children. To find the right dose you must consult your physician.
Some other treatment options for adult sufferers of ADHD are cognitive behavior therapy and counseling. Both of these therapies can boost self-esteem and alter problematic thinking patterns. They also provide tools for dealing with life challenges. Cognitive behavioral therapy can be particularly helpful if you have addiction issues, depression, or other mental health issues.
There are also many non-stimulant drugs. Nonstimulants, like atomoxetine (Strattera) and guanfacine, can be used to treat adults suffering from ADHD. These medications have a less kick than other stimulants but nevertheless deliver results. Because they have a slower beginning and have a longer effect, they are excellent options for those who have difficulty using stimulants.
Adults suffering from ADHD are more likely to receive medications, but there are other options. For instance, some people prefer to attend classes to learn more about the disorder. Additionally, those suffering from ADHD may benefit from family and marriage therapy. Therapists can assist couples to better communicate and resolve conflict. Other therapies may be focused on improving organization and problem-solving skills.
Another type of therapy for adults with ADHD is talking therapy. This can be beneficial in dealing with emotional baggage and feelings of resentment. Talk therapy can be utilized to help adults suffering from ADHD learn more about the disorder and improve their ability to cope.
Behavioral coaches can also be beneficial. This isn't a standard form of therapy, but these coaches can help people with ADHD to deal with daily problems. The coach can talk to you via phone or in your home. The coach will help you organize your life and provide practical solutions to everyday issues.
Many people with ADHD are afflicted with comorbid conditions, such as anxiety disorders, and these can be treated. ADHD is sometimes treated with antidepressants such as Wellbutrin. Counseling can also help in managing other illnesses. It is important to keep your doctor informed of any changes in your symptoms.
Adults suffering from ADHD should make the most of all available treatment options. A good therapist and the right combination of drugs can make a big difference in your life.

The NHS has been making great advances in providing more ADHD tests for adults, but there's a long way to go. According to a report from BBC News, there were more than 20 thousand adult patients on waiting lists for this service. The wait times vary widely and some trusts have maximum wait times of over two years.
Although there are improvement efforts underway but the imbalance in capacity-demand of the NHS is usually difficult to overcome.
